![]() Pacific Lutheran University - Department of Languages and Literature Chinese courses:Introduction to Mandarin Chinese. Basic skills in listening, speaking, reading, and writing. Laboratory practice required. (4)
102: Elementary Chinese
Introduction to Mandarin Chinese. Basic skills in listening, speaking, reading, and writing. Laboratory practice required. Prerequisite: CHIN 101. (4)
201: Intermediate Chinese C
Develops further the ability to communicate in Mandarin Chinese, using culturally authentic material. Laboratory practice required. Prerequisite: CHIN 102 or equivalent. (4)
202: Intermediate Chinese C
Develops further the ability to communicate in Mandarin Chinese, using culturally authentic material. Laboratory practice required. Prerequisite: CHIN 102 or equivalent. (4)
301: Composition & Conversation C
Review of grammar with emphasis on idiomatic usage; reading of contemporary authors as models of style; and conversation on topics of student interest. Conducted in Chinese. Prerequisite: CHIN 202. (4)
